Output 6511442725c8939aa36f921f6ab3c66491716d8a787d7da475113ef9208f4934:1

value
1250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b44fbc6518d348666a4c5726f37e75215e44cb OP_EQUAL
address
3EhZt3Wiv4KEXQF61RmaaFgVdQKC1dNyUw
transaction
6511442725c8939aa36f921f6ab3c66491716d8a787d7da475113ef9208f4934
spent
true